Peppermint Puffs
2 cups fl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, room temperature
1 cup confectioners' sugar
1 egg
1/2-3/4 teaspoon peppermint extract
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
8 ounces white chocolate, melted
1/2 cup cup finely chopped candy canes or sprinkles
Sift flour and salt in bowl. In another bowl, beat butter and sugar until smooth and creamy. Beat in egg. Beat in peppermint and vanilla extracts. On low speed beat in flour mixture. Refrigerate dough 15 minutes to 1 hour.
Grease baking sheets. Form dough into 1-inch balls. Bake at 375 for 10-12 minutes or until bottoms are lightly browned. Cool completely. Brush with melted white chocolate and top with candy canes or sprinkles.
